Abstract

  When teaching Georgian language, it is important to develop a logical approach to the language for learners from the very beginning. When teaching, we step-by step follow the purposeful delivery of forms typical for Georgian. We use all four skills of course, but it is primary to correctly pronounce the alphabet or the first communication phrases. If something said by the new-learner is not correct or it`s not properly understood by the listener, what a new learner says is not understood by the listener, it might cause great dissatisfaction in the learner, therefore, when mastering an already difficult language, s/he might lose joy and motivation. It requires to pay vast attention to the pronunciation of each letter and phrase at the beginner level.Phonetic problems are undoubtedly characteristic to teaching different languages and Georgian language is no exception. The learner's articulatory apparatus is primary. It`s important to know in advance: who is studying, which country this person is from, what is his / her native language, how many languages does he / she know, etc. Attention is paid to pronunciation forms. It is very interesting to get practical experience with children of different nationalities. In particular, what we use, which module, what methodology we choose, what exercises we load them with, what sequence we choose and why. Whatever leads to the result, what strategies our beginners follow and how they manage to achieve the results, are all evaluated.We will introduce you to the practical part of our work, which has been successful with students of different nationalities.
